We examine the relationship between the longevity of benthic invertebrates and their response to bottom trawling; both in terms of the immediate mortality following a trawl pass and their subsequent rates of recovery. Distributions of deep-sea fish, benthic invertebrates and the effects of deep-sea bottom trawling were studied based on data collected in 2005 from a joint collaboration survey undertaken between the Spanish Institute of Oceanography and a deep-sea trawler on the Hatton Bank (north-east Atlantic). To investigate a sediment threshold response by benthic invertebrates, an intensive survey of 30 agricultural streams was conducted along gradients of deposited sediment and dissolved nutrients. Dead organic matter (OM) fuels benthic food webs 1,2 by serving as a food source for a diverse array of microorganisms 3,4 and macroinvertebrates 5,6.The functional diversity of benthic invertebrates positively influences OM-degradation and thereby the functioning of aquatic ecosystems 7,8, suggesting close links between the diversity of detritivorous invertebrates and the processing of OM 9. In the western HELCOM area, to which most of the red-listed species are restricted, the detrimental changes caused by eutrophication are the same as elsewhere in the Baltic Sea region, for example increased sedimentation and anoxia in bottom habitats. For these species the information required for the assessment was missing, for example due to the fact that the species never or only occasionally become sampled in normal monitoring.It is quite likely that eutrophication has played a significant role in the negative development for many of the red-listed benthic invertebrates.
